  1. """
  2. Test cases for the template loaders
  3. Note: This test requires setuptools!
  4. """
  5. from django.conf import settings
  6. if __name__ == '__main__':
  7. settings.configure()
  8. import imp
  9. import os.path
  10. import pkg_resources
  11. import sys
  12. import unittest
  13. from django.template import TemplateDoesNotExist, Context
  14. from django.template.loaders.eggs import Loader as EggLoader
  15. from django.template import loader
  16. from django.utils import six
  17. from django.utils._os import upath
  18. from django.utils.six import StringIO
  19. # Mock classes and objects for pkg_resources functions.
  20. class MockProvider(pkg_resources.NullProvider):
  21. def __init__(self, module):
  22. pkg_resources.NullProvider.__init__(self, module)
  23. self.module = module
  24. def _has(self, path):
  25. return path in self.module._resources
  26. def _isdir(self, path):
  27. return False
  28. def get_resource_stream(self, manager, resource_name):
  29. return self.module._resources[resource_name]
  30. def _get(self, path):
  31. return self.module._resources[path].read()
  32. class MockLoader(object):
  33. pass
  34. def create_egg(name, resources):
  35. """
  36. Creates a mock egg with a list of resources.
  37. name: The name of the module.
  38. resources: A dictionary of resources. Keys are the names and values the data.
  39. """
  40. egg = imp.new_module(name)
  41. egg.__loader__ = MockLoader()
  42. egg._resources = resources
  43. sys.modules[name] = egg
  44. class EggLoaderTest(unittest.TestCase):
  45. def setUp(self):
  46. pkg_resources._provider_factories[MockLoader] = MockProvider
  47. self.empty_egg = create_egg("egg_empty", {})
  48. self.egg_1 = create_egg("egg_1", {
  49. os.path.normcase('templates/y.html'): StringIO("y"),
  50. os.path.normcase('templates/x.txt'): StringIO("x"),
  51. })
  52. self._old_installed_apps = settings.INSTALLED_APPS
  53. settings.INSTALLED_APPS = []
  54. def tearDown(self):
  55. settings.INSTALLED_APPS = self._old_installed_apps
  56. def test_empty(self):
  57. "Loading any template on an empty egg should fail"
  58. settings.INSTALLED_APPS = ['egg_empty']
  59. egg_loader = EggLoader()
  60. self.assertRaises(TemplateDoesNotExist, egg_loader.load_template_source, "not-existing.html")
  61. def test_non_existing(self):
  62. "Template loading fails if the template is not in the egg"
  63. settings.INSTALLED_APPS = ['egg_1']
  64. egg_loader = EggLoader()
  65. self.assertRaises(TemplateDoesNotExist, egg_loader.load_template_source, "not-existing.html")
  66. def test_existing(self):
  67. "A template can be loaded from an egg"
  68. settings.INSTALLED_APPS = ['egg_1']
  69. egg_loader = EggLoader()
  70. contents, template_name = egg_loader.load_template_source("y.html")
  71. self.assertEqual(contents, "y")
  72. self.assertEqual(template_name, "egg:egg_1:templates/y.html")
  73. def test_not_installed(self):
  74. "Loading an existent template from an egg not included in INSTALLED_APPS should fail"
  75. settings.INSTALLED_APPS = []
  76. egg_loader = EggLoader()
  77. self.assertRaises(TemplateDoesNotExist, egg_loader.load_template_source, "y.html")
  78. class CachedLoader(unittest.TestCase):
  79. def setUp(self):
  80. self.old_TEMPLATE_LOADERS = settings.TEMPLATE_LOADERS
  81. settings.TEMPLATE_LOADERS = (
  82. ('django.template.loaders.cached.Loader', (
  83. 'django.template.loaders.filesystem.Loader',
  84. )
  85. ),
  86. )
  87. def tearDown(self):
  88. settings.TEMPLATE_LOADERS = self.old_TEMPLATE_LOADERS
  89. def test_templatedir_caching(self):
  90. "Check that the template directories form part of the template cache key. Refs #13573"
  91. # Retrive a template specifying a template directory to check
  92. t1, name = loader.find_template('test.html', (os.path.join(os.path.dirname(upath(__file__)), 'templates', 'first'),))
  93. # Now retrieve the same template name, but from a different directory
  94. t2, name = loader.find_template('test.html', (os.path.join(os.path.dirname(upath(__file__)), 'templates', 'second'),))
  95. # The two templates should not have the same content
  96. self.assertNotEqual(t1.render(Context({})), t2.render(Context({})))
  97. class RenderToStringTest(unittest.TestCase):
  98. def setUp(self):
  99. self._old_TEMPLATE_DIRS = settings.TEMPLATE_DIRS
  100. settings.TEMPLATE_DIRS = (
  101. os.path.join(os.path.dirname(upath(__file__)), 'templates'),
  102. )
  103. def tearDown(self):
  104. settings.TEMPLATE_DIRS = self._old_TEMPLATE_DIRS
  105. def test_basic(self):
  106. self.assertEqual(loader.render_to_string('test_context.html'), 'obj:')
  107. def test_basic_context(self):
  108. self.assertEqual(loader.render_to_string('test_context.html',
  109. {'obj': 'test'}), 'obj:test')
  110. def test_existing_context_kept_clean(self):
  111. context = Context({'obj': 'before'})
  112. output = loader.render_to_string('test_context.html', {'obj': 'after'},
  113. context_instance=context)
  114. self.assertEqual(output, 'obj:after')
  115. self.assertEqual(context['obj'], 'before')
  116. def test_empty_list(self):
  117. six.assertRaisesRegex(self, TemplateDoesNotExist,
  118. 'No template names provided$',
  119. loader.render_to_string, [])
  120. def test_select_templates_from_empty_list(self):
  121. six.assertRaisesRegex(self, TemplateDoesNotExist,
  122. 'No template names provided$',
  123. loader.select_template, [])
